Jon Jones asks fans who he should fight next – and calls out Dominick Reyes

With every passing fight, Jon Bones Jones continues to better his MMA record. The most recent fighter to fall victim to the brilliance of the seemingly indomitable invincible Jones is the Brazilian knockouts King, Thiago Santos. However, to Santos’ credit, he did far better than expected against Jones, while some even going as far as to score the fight in favor of Santos himself. Though, Jones is not bothered by it and is already busy planning his next title defense. Jones recently asked his fans who they want to see him fight next. He later even went ahead and called out rising UFC light heavyweight prospect Dominick Reyes.

Jones now holds a professional MMA record of 25-1 [1 No contest]. He has also been recently again been proclaimed by the UFC President Dana White to be the greatest MMA fighter of all time.

Jones recently after his victory over Santos at UFC 239 took to Twitter and asked all his fans whom he should fight next when he returns to the octagon in December. One name which as a potential opponent which rose up was that of Dominick Reyes, Jones boldly called out Reyes stating that somebody should ask him if he wants some smoke.
